What is a Volvo Key Programmer?
A Volvo key programmer is a specialized tool or gadget developed to communicate with a car's Electronic Control Unit (ECU). learn more allows the addition, deletion, or reprogramming of keys and key fobs specific to Volvo automobiles. Modern Volvos utilize advanced security systems that need an appropriate key programming treatment to ensure start-up capability.

How to Program a Volvo Key
Programming a Volvo key normally involves a few steps, and while the specifics can vary somewhat depending on the model, the following offers a basic overview:
1. Gather Necessary Equipment
- Volvo Key Programmer: Ensure you have the best equipment that is suitable with your particular Volvo design.
- Initial and New Key: Availability of both the original key and the new key to be programmed.
2. Connect the Programmer
- Start by connecting the Volvo key programmer to the OBD-II port of your automobile. This port is usually located under the dashboard near the steering column.
3. Gain access to the ECU
- Switch on the ignition without beginning the automobile. This action will power the ECU and allow the programmer to interact with it.
4. Initiate Key Programming
- Follow the on-screen triggers supplied by the key programmer. This normally involves picking the option to program or sync keys and supplying details about the new key.
5. Check the New Key
- After programming, make sure that the new key works effectively. Attempt starting the lorry with the new key to verify effective programming.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I utilize any key programmer for my Volvo?
No, it is a good idea to use a key programmer particularly created for Volvo designs. Generic developers may not support proprietary features or security protocols unique to Volvos.
2. Is it possible to set a key without the original?
In a lot of cases, programming a new key requires at least one working key. If the initial key is lost, you may need to go to a dealership for support.
3. For how long does the programming process take?
The programming process usually takes between 5 to 15 minutes, depending on the vehicle model and the programmer being used.
4. What should I do if the key fails to configure?
If programming stops working, examine the connections, ensure that the programmer works, and think about resetting the ECU. If problems continue, seeking advice from a professional might be required.
5. Can I set several keys at the same time?
Yes, some key developers enable the programming of several keys at as soon as. Nevertheless, always refer to the programmer's manual for specific instructions connected to your automobile model.
